在当前深度学习应用的领域中,GPU加速技术已经成为一种不可或缺的利器。随着深度学习模型的迅速发展和复杂度的增加,传统的CPU已经无法满足其计算需求。而GPU作为一种并行计算的利器,能够显著提高深度学习应用的训练速度和效率。 高性能计算(HPC)是实现GPU加速深度学习应用的重要手段。HPC系统具有大规模的并行计算能力,能够充分利用GPU的并行处理优势,加快深度学习模型的训练速度。通过在HPC集群上部署深度学习任务,可以有效减少训练时间,提高模型的精度和泛化能力。 另外,高效利用GPU加速深度学习应用还需要针对具体的算法和模型进行优化。对于卷积神经网络(CNN)等密集型计算模型,可以通过优化算法和参数设置来提高计算效率。而对于循环神经网络(RNN)等序列模型,可以通过优化内存使用和计算图结构来提高并行计算能力。 此外,GPU加速深度学习应用还需要考虑数据并行和模型并行的优化策略。数据并行是将大量数据分配到不同GPU上进行计算,可以加速模型的训练过程。而模型并行是将复杂模型的不同部分分配到不同GPU上计算,可以提高模型的精度和泛化能力。 总之,高效利用GPU加速深度学习应用是当前深度学习领域的重要研究方向。通过HPC系统的支持和算法模型的优化,可以进一步提高深度学习模型的训练速度和效率。希望未来能有更多的研究者投入到这一领域,推动深度学习技术的发展和应用。 |
说点什么...